HR 4168 : Close the Bump-Stock Loophole Act

Position: Support Status: Died in a previous Congress

To amend the Internal Revenue Code of 1986 to treat in the same manner as a machine gun any bump fire stock, or any other devices designed to accelerate substantially the rate of fire of a semiautomatic weapon.
